The Periventricular Nucleus (PVN) of the hypothalamus is a critical neuroendocrine control center that regulates stress responses, metabolism, and autonomic function. Located adjacent to the third ventricle, the PVN contains parvocellular neurosecretory [neurons](/entities/neurons) that control pituitary hormone release.
